Brand Visibility Through Athletics Sponsorships: Success Stories
Athletics sponsorships have increasingly become a vital strategy for brands aiming to enhance their visibility. Companies recognize the positive public perception associated with supporting sports and athletes. Particularly, track and field events represent opportunities for brands to showcase their commitment to health, performance, and excellence. Sponsorship involves investing resources in athletes or events while gaining access to a relevant audience. Effective sponsorship can leverage the reach and appeal of prominent sporting events to connect with fans. Through sponsorships, brands can create memorable experiences that resonate with their target demographics. A well-executed partnership not only boosts brand awareness but can also enhance customer loyalty by aligning with values shared between the brand and the sport. By associating with high-profile athletes, brands can tap into their fan bases and drive engagement. This strategy often results in significant media coverage, amplifying a brand’s message across multiple platforms. As sports continue to gain global attention, businesses must adapt and innovate their approaches in defining their sponsorship objectives to ensure impactful and sustainable results.
Moreover, successful case studies illustrate the power of athletics sponsorships. For example, sportswear companies often engage with elite athletes to promote specific product lines. Nike has effectively partnered with renowned figures, like Michael Jordan, to create iconic brand images. Such collaborations provide a dual benefit: athletes receive financial support, while brands enjoy a heightened profile. Furthermore, many companies utilize social media to amplify these sponsorship deals, reaching millions instantly. The visibility achieved through these partnerships underscores their potential for fostering brand recognition and growth. Similarly, Coca-Cola’s long-standing relationship with the Olympics showcases how brands can leverage global sporting events to enhance visibility. Their distinctive branding at such events garners attention worldwide, creating emotional connections with audiences. This level of exposure cannot be easily accomplished through traditional advertising channels. An increasing number of brands are now focusing on athletic sponsorship as part of their comprehensive marketing strategies. By choosing sponsorships that resonate well with their core values, brands can effectively position themselves as champions of health and well-being.
Impact of Local Sponsorships
Local athletics sponsorships also present brands with unique opportunities to engage with their communities. Supporting local teams or events can foster a sense of goodwill, enhancing brand loyalty among community members. Small to medium-sized businesses, in particular, benefit significantly from this approach. By sponsoring a local event like a marathon or a high school track meet, these businesses can create visibility among their target audience. This method not only builds community ties but also enhances brand reputation as a supporter of local initiatives. As the community comes together for events, brands who participate help create a stronger bond between themselves and community members. Visibility gained through local sponsorship often leads to various marketing opportunities, including media coverage and social media promotions. Furthermore, local sponsorships can affect behavior positively, motivating community members to participate in physical activities. Moreover, sponsorships promote healthy lifestyles, which align well with the brands’ images. Ultimately, investing in local athletics is an effective way for small businesses to establish a memorable presence.

Long-term Brand Relationships
Establishing long-term relationships with athletes can yield significant dividends for brands. Enduring partnerships enable companies to build authentic narratives around both the athletes and their values. Through consistent engagement, brands can cultivate a dedicated following, creating loyalty amongst consumers. A prime example can be seen in the collaboration between Gatorade and various top athletes. Gatorade’s prolonged association with athletes emphasizes its commitment to optimizing athletic performance. This continuous narrative keeps the brand relevant and top of mind for consumers. Moreover, collaborative campaigns can generate substantial media buzz and social media activity, amplifying the brand’s message. Successfully integrating athletes’ genuine stories into brand marketing encourages a more human connection that resonates well with audiences. The depth to which brands can tap into the personal journeys of athletes is a valuable asset. This approach allows brands to diversify their marketing strategies while strongly emphasizing their commitment to the sport and its participants. In turn, the athlete’s credibility reinforces the brand’s image, creating a mutually beneficial arrangement that drives value.
Conversely, brands must also navigate risks associated with sponsorships, particularly regarding athlete behavior and performance. Issues like controversies or performance-related setbacks can impact brand perceptions. Companies are becoming more aware of the importance of due diligence when selecting athletes to sponsor. Thorough research extends beyond an athlete’s performance and delves into their personal brand image. An athlete’s off-field behavior can heavily influence public opinion and, consequently, brand reputation. Companies investing significantly in sponsorships need to adopt robust strategies that mitigate potential risks. Establishing crisis management plans is essential for protecting brand interests. Moreover, brands generally benefit from diversifying their athlete sponsorship portfolios to avoid over-reliance on a single individual. Brands need to actively monitor their partnerships and engage audiences through transparent communication. By remaining authentic and responsive, brands can navigate turbulent times while maintaining positive community relations. Adapting sponsorship strategies according to evolving market conditions ensures that brands can continue to thrive in an increasingly competitive environment. This proactivity allows brands to stay relevant regardless of changing dynamics within the sports landscape.

To maximize athletic sponsorship effectiveness, companies can utilize various strategies. By identifying superstar athletes with strong personal brands, businesses can align their messaging closely with their marketing goals. Ensuring that the athlete’s values resonate with the brand’s image is critical for the partnership to succeed. Developing engaging content around sponsorships is equally essential, providing audiences insight into the collaborative relationship. Companies can utilize behind-the-scenes content, interviews, and personal stories from athletes to enrich the narrative. Integrating sponsorships into broader campaigns, especially during major events, creates synergistic effects that enhance visibility. Event activations complement traditional sponsorships as brands engage audiences on-site through interactive experiences. Providing sample products, exclusive offers, or contests during events enhances audience engagement, creating memorable experiences linked to the brand. Measuring the effectiveness of sponsorships is an essential part of this strategy, allowing brands to analyze the return on investment. By tracking metrics like audience reach, engagement rates, and sales conversions, businesses can make informed decisions regarding future sponsorship opportunities. Therefore, a data-driven approach to sponsorship strategy is essential for brands aiming to achieve objectives in an increasingly competitive sports sponsorship landscape.
